Police-BNP activists clash in Bhola: Injured JCD leader dies
Noor-e-Alam, president of Bhola district unit of Jatiyatabadi Chhatra Dal (JCD) -- the BNP-backed student wing -- died while undergoing treatment at Comfort Hospital in Dhaka.
He succumbed to his injuries around 3:00pm today (August 3, 2022), Golam Nabi Alamgir, president of BNP's Bhola district unit, told our Barishal correspondent.
He was critically injured when BNP activists clashed with law enforcers in Bhola town district on Sunday (July 31, 2022), Golam Nabi said.
He left behind his wife and a five-year-old daughter, said a source at the district unit of BNP. Noor-e Alam died three days after a member of Swechchasebak Dal died on the spot in the clash with police on Saturday (July 30, 2022).
The clash occurred during a BNP led procession which was part of the party's countrywide programme protesting the power crisis and price spiral of essentials.
